Title:Regulating the domestic air travel in India: An umpire's game
Journal:Omega
2002 : FEB, VOL. 30:1, p. 33-44

Abstract:This paper analyzes the competitive strategies available to an Indian airline in a scenario where the entry of private domestic airlines has only recently been allowed. The Calcutta-Delhi route is initially analyzed as an example - where there are three major competing players. The fare charged by each airline being the same, the number of departures is used as one of the major competitive weapons. Game theory is used here as useful tool to analyze such situations. The equilibrium behaviour of the airlines is studied and the possibility of the game being played at the focal point is then analyzed.
